• 締切済み

ファイルを上書きされないようにしたい

UNIX(Solaris)上で、実行ファイル(シェル)に対して管理者(root)でも上書きされないようにロックをかけたいのですが、どうしたらいいでしょうか?

みんなの回答

noname#227025
noname#227025
回答No.1

そのようなことはできません。 もしできてしまったら root 権限の意味が無いですよね。 できるとしたら、ファイルが改竄されていないかどうか確認することくらいです。 確認方法はいろいろありますが、GnuPG を使うのが一番セキュアで簡単なような気がします。 (署名しておいて、シェルスクリプト内で実行時に署名を検証するとか)

関連するQ&A